Solution for 2(1-8c)=5-3(6c+1)-6 equation:


Simplifying
2(1 + -8c) = 5 + -3(6c + 1) + -6
(1 * 2 + -8c * 2) = 5 + -3(6c + 1) + -6
(2 + -16c) = 5 + -3(6c + 1) + -6

Reorder the terms:
2 + -16c = 5 + -3(1 + 6c) + -6
2 + -16c = 5 + (1 * -3 + 6c * -3) + -6
2 + -16c = 5 + (-3 + -18c) + -6

Reorder the terms:
2 + -16c = 5 + -3 + -6 + -18c

Combine like terms: 5 + -3 = 2
2 + -16c = 2 + -6 + -18c

Combine like terms: 2 + -6 = -4
2 + -16c = -4 + -18c

Solving
2 + -16c = -4 + -18c

Solving for variable 'c'.

Move all terms containing c to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'18c' to each side of the equation.
2 + -16c + 18c = -4 + -18c + 18c

Combine like terms: -16c + 18c = 2c
2 + 2c = -4 + -18c + 18c

Combine like terms: -18c + 18c = 0
2 + 2c = -4 + 0
2 + 2c = -4

Add '-2' to each side of the equation.
2 + -2 + 2c = -4 + -2

Combine like terms: 2 + -2 = 0
0 + 2c = -4 + -2
2c = -4 + -2

Combine like terms: -4 + -2 = -6
2c = -6

Divide each side by '2'.
c = -3

Simplifying
c = -3
